MANILA, Philippines—Gilas Pilipinas women standout Jack Animam is set to add another feather in her cap as she signed with a new team in Romania.

On Monday, FCC UAV Arad announced via its Instagram that the team has reached an agreement to bring Animam to Romania.

“Our club and player Jack Danielle Animam have reached an agreement to collaborate in the 2024-2025 season,” wrote the team’s page.

“Multumesc! Pe curând,” replied Animam in the post. (Thank you! See you soon.)

Animam is coming off a tremendous run with Gilas women in the 2026 Fiba Women’s World Cup Pre-Qualifiers.

The 6-foot-5 big posted norms of 13.0 points, 9.3 rebounds, 2.0 blocks and 1.7 steals in three games with Gilas women.

Animam, a National University product, will expand her reach on the global hoops stage having played in Australia, China, Serbia and France.
